Doxie has just brought up its latest portable scanner this week. Named Doxie Go, the device will help you scan all the documents and you don’t even need a computer. Doxie go is a wireless scanner that you can take wherever you go since it’s more than portable.
You can use Doxi Go both for scanning and creating searchable PDFs as well as for sending these to the cloud with the help of Dropbox and Evernote. Doxie Go can be used to store up to 600 pages and scan them but if you’re in need of more space, then you will just have to use a SD card or USB flash drive. Just insert it and there you go.
It takes only 8 seconds for Doxie Go to scan full-color pages. The device will syncronise to iPad, Mac, PC and iPhone and thus have a similar performance like any digital camera that uses the Doxie software and apps.
The device packs a built-in lithium-ion battery and needs 2 hours to charge. On a single charge 100 pages can be scanned. Doxie Go measures 26.7 cm x 4.35 cm x 5.6 cm) and weighs 403 grams.
